Just sharing this with the group...this came up when I reported (quite a
while back!) that Ubuntu didn't bring up a degraded array automatically,
and there was surprise expressed that udev wasn't using incremental mode.

--incremental is available in hardy (8.04)
Some info on howto enable it is available on:
https://wiki.ubuntu.com/BootDegradedRaid
